Softball Recap: Greensburg Pirates vs. Jennings County Panthers
Greensburg and Jennings County squared off in some playoff action on Tuesday, but Greensburg had to settle for second. They fell just short of the Panthers by a score of 4-3. The loss continues a trend for the Pirates in their meetings with the Panthers: they've now lost five in a row.

Harper Adams spent all seven innings on the mound, and it's clear why: she surrendered four runs (all of which were unearned) on five hits and racked up 12 Ks. She has been nothing but reliable: she hasn't tossed less than ten strikeouts in 17 consecutive appearances.
Greensburg's defeat dropped their record down to 18-7. As for Jennings County, they have been performing well recently as they've won four of their last five games. That's provided a nice bump to their 15-11 record this season.
Greensburg does not have any more games scheduled as of now. As for Jennings County, they will square off against Franklin County at 6:00 p.m. on Thursday. The Panthers' pitchers better be ready for this one: the Wildcats have averaged an impressive 8.6 runs per game this season.
